Failure Date: 04/20/2026

I took my Explorer in on 4-20-2026 for routine maintenance. The Ford dealership perform a ipma update. In the result the update fail and cause front, rear cameras, blind spot, lane assist, front collision, and parking sensors to fail and not work. The dealership informed they contacted Ford headquarters but they have no eta on a solution. The dearlership allowed me to leave in the vehicle that I felt very unsafe in. I have call Ford headquarters and filed a complaint 5-18-2026. Still no update to the solution.
